  • Magnepan LRS Speakers

    Magnepan LRS Speakers – These affordable planar-magnetic loudspeakers deliver exceptional transparency and speed, offering a true taste of high-end Magnepan performance with wide soundstage realism and remarkable coherence across the frequency spectrum.

    Planar-Magnetic Resolution – The Magnepan LRS Speakers uses a full-range quasi-ribbon design, providing lightning-fast transient response, low distortion, and an effortlessly open midrange ideal for critical listening in well-positioned two-channel setups.

    Impressive Imaging & Detail – With large radiating surfaces and dipole dispersion, the LRS projects a deep, immersive soundstage, revealing subtle musical layers and spatial cues that typical box speakers struggle to reproduce.

    Amplifier-Friendly Transparency – While requiring high-current amplification, the LRS rewards quality power with increased dynamic expression, improved bass control, and a highly natural tonal balance suited for serious audiophiles.

    Dimensions – Approximately 48” (H) × 14.5” (W) × 1.25” (D). Slim-panel dipole design allows unobtrusive placement while maintaining expansive radiation patterns for optimal sound.

    Weight – Roughly 27 lbs (12 kg) per speaker, keeping the panels easy to position while minimizing resonant artifacts for cleaner playback.
